One should point out that the 2000 thugs starting that fighting against the police - are absoutely an international band of thugs, they are not only Germans. Confirmed nationalities of huge parts of members of this plague are Danish, Polish, Russian, Dutch, Czech, English, Italian, Austrian, Belgian, and of course Germans who have come from all over the country.

The polcie operation has been revealed meanwhile to have been a total chaos in the beginning. Nobody had expected this ammount of never before seen brutality (in Germany), and such a massive outbreak of violance. All in all 16-17.000 policemen are said to have been massed in and around Heilgendamm, of these, intially only some hundred where in Rostock, trying to break up th massive block of 2000 anarchists by charging them in groups of just twenty! It is without precedence in Germany that during running police operation - the commander of the operation was replaced by a more experienced veteran - who then started to call in all reserves in the region, until they had around 13.000 policemen in the city in the late evening. thats almost all of the whole police contingent they have stationed in the summit region.

The first commander obviously was totally out of control, and it all was far too much for him. I don't want to be in his place - his further career probably is in ruins.
